你查询的IP:[116.4.72.133]  地理位置:中国–广东–东莞

最新查询114.64.74.19 118.144.78.199 220.234.213.186 168.160.136.228 210.25.186.6 123.196.2.59 116.216.251.16 124.67.69.34 221.199.21.8 116.4.72.133 203.208.201.162 203.91.96.225 122.156.161.126 119.88.254.230 117.57.29.67 219.72.128.94 118.72.120.198 116.52.235.27 210.79.224.81 121.79.128.74 117.48.46.114 58.99.128.7 118.178.166.205 116.116.19.111 202.38.136.98 122.198.130.142 124.254.197.122 60.63.36.176 124.126.234.201 123.4.6.173 203.80.144.105